Multilayer Visual Cryptography with Soft Computing Approach for Authentication, visual cryptography and its strategies are also discussed in this paper. Visual cryptography is a variant of secret sharing schemes which encrypt the secret information in such a way that mathematical operations are not necessary to decode the secret.
